Atal Setu, the Chenani-Nashri Tunnel, is an iconic engineering marvel in Jammu, India. It is a road tunnel connecting the Chennai area in Udhampur district with the Nashri area in the Ramban district, spanning approximately 9.2 kilometres. Named after the former Prime Minister of India, Atal Bihari Vajpayee, the tunnel has become a significant landmark in the region.
Atal Setu was a remarkable feat of engineering. It involved excavating through the mighty Shivalik mountain range to create a tunnel that would provide a vital link between Jammu and Srinagar. The tunnel is the longest road tunnel in India and is considered Asia's longest bi-directional tunnel, equipped with state-of-the-art infrastructure and safety measures.

Approximately 40 kilometres from Atal Setu, Patnitop is a scenic hill station in the Shivalik range. It offers breathtaking views of snow-capped peaks, lush meadows, and dense forests. Visitors can enjoy activities like trekking, skiing, paragliding, and picnicking in the picturesque surroundings.
Situated around 45 kilometres from Atal Setu, Sanasar is a charming meadow surrounded by coniferous forests. It is an ideal destination for nature lovers and adventure enthusiasts. You can indulge in activities like paragliding, camping, golfing, and horse riding while enjoying the serene beauty of the landscape.
Located approximately 50 kilometres from Atal Setu, Mansar Lake is a tranquil water body surrounded by lush green hills. The lake is considered sacred and attracts religious significance. It offers boating facilities and is surrounded by a well-maintained garden, making it a popular spot for picnics and leisurely walks.
Situated in Jammu city, around 30 kilometres from Atal Setu, Bagh-e-Bahu is a beautiful garden overlooking the Tawi River. It houses a variety of plants, flowers, and landscaped lawns, making it a perfect place for a stroll or a family picnic. The garden also provides panoramic views of the city and the Bahu Fort.
Located in the heart of Jammu city, Raghunath Temple is one of the most revered Hindu temples in the region. It houses several shrines dedicated to various deities and is known for its intricate architecture and spiritual ambience. The temple complex is a significant religious and cultural landmark in Jammu.
Situated in Jammu city, Amar Mahal Palace is a stunning architectural marvel now servings as a museum and heritage hotel. The palace offers a glimpse into the region's rich cultural heritagen through its art collection, artefacts, and historical displays. The beautifully landscaped gardens surrounding the castle are an added attraction.
